Step 2: Choose a setting and engagement ring

diamond settingRings and mountings can come in numerous metal types. The most common are white gold, yellow gold and platinum. Platinum rings are generally more expensive than white or yellow gold. This is largely because the cost of platinum is more than gold and the purity is higher. Wedding rings today are also available in steel, tungsten and titanium metals.

By seeing loose diamonds outside the mounting, you can examine the diamond more easily and see any inclusions or flaws in the diamond. These inclusions can sometimes be hidden by mountings or prongs. Buying a pre-mounted diamond can limit your ability to see what you are purchasing.

Also you will need to determine whether you want your engagement ring to be a solitaire ring (a single diamond in a mounting), a three stone ring, or a cluster of diamonds, typically with one large diamond and several smaller diamonds.

In addition to the engagement ring, many brides choose to have a wedding band. For those who choose to have a wedding band, it doesn’t necessarily need to match the engagement ring.
